• Direct capture of monoclonal antibodies from a serum-free culture medium by PBA chromatography.
• 100 times scale-up successfully accomplished.
• High clearance of host DNA and proteins.
• Column performance optimization performed regarding superficial velocity and feed volume.
This work addresses the feasibility of scaling-up phenylboronic acid (PBA) chromatography for the purification of human mAbs directly from Chinese Hamster Ovary cell culture supernatants. Column performance optimization regarding superficial velocity and feed volume was performed with the best results being achieved with superficial velocities of 5.1, 15.3 and 25 cm/min in the adsorption, wash and elution steps, respectively. The column volume was scale-up 100 times from 0.4 cm3 (laboratory scale) to 4, 16 and 40 cm3 (preparative scale). This 100-fold scale-up was successfully achieved with a recovery yield of 97.7% and a protein purity of 82.6%. Following purification, purified IgG fractions were characterized in terms of isoelectric point, size, CHO proteins and genomic DNA content. Overall results suggest that using ProSep®-PB for mAbs purification is simple, reproducible, robust and scalable without compromising the target molecule integrity and purity.
